Blood Drive at local fitness facility helps U.P. center

ESCANABA -- Curves in Escanaba held a blood drive Tuesday, and while participation was lighter than usual, organizers say the event was still a success.  Around 20 people normally sign up, but only 16 people signed up for this drive, with a few walk-ins.
    
Curves has been organizing the blood drive for four years now.  The Bloodmobile travels from the U.P. Regional Blood Center in Marquette.

"What we like about the U.P. Blood Center is they send the money to the 13 hospitals in the U.P., so our blood stays local.  It's not that that really matters where it goes once you give it, but it is nice to know that it stays local," said Jan Mortl of Curves.

The Bloodmobile visits Curves every nine weeks.
